You should have no problem with the maths test- it's just to check that applicants have a working knowledge of maths, and I believe you usually get to use a calculator in these tests- not sure about Salford. The English test is to see if you can express yourself clearly, have good spelling and grammar etc- I think it's usually a short essay on a midwifery based topic, so it also checks that you've been thinking about those issues.
